Avoid These Common Editorial Mistakes
Confusing yield strength with ultimate tensile strength
Overdesign or underdesign of structural components leading to weight penalties or safety risks
Misreporting coating thickness measurements
Inadequate corrosion protection resulting in premature component failure
Incorrectly identifying fracture modes
Ineffective corrective actions allowing continued failure mechanisms
Unit conversion errors in mechanical properties
Material specification mistakes causing performance shortfalls
Confusing test standards between ASTM and ISO methods
Non-compliant testing procedures invalidating certification requirements

Prioritize candidates who demonstrate mastery of ASTM/ISO testing standards and mechanical property terminology. Look for precision in distinguishing between similar concepts like Charpy vs. Izod impact testing and yield strength vs. ultimate tensile strength.
Materials testing documentation directly impacts product safety and regulatory compliance decisions. Terminology errors in test reports can lead to material selection mistakes, structural failures, and costly regulatory violations.
